Inter Milan defender Chivu suffers foot injury

tribalfootball.com August 6, 2012, 12:05 pm

Inter Milan defender Cristian Chivu has suffered a foot injury.

The Romanian defender limped off at half-time during Thursday's 3-0 victory over Hajduk in the Third Preliminary Round of the Europa League.

"Chivu underwent diagnostic procedures at the IRCCS Policlinico San Matteo Foundation in Pavia" on Friday, confirmed a club statement.

"The tests, supervised by Inter's chief of medical staff Franco Combi, revealed that the Romanian defender has dislocated the second toe on his right foot."
